On the 15th of May 1991 a notorious argument between Richey and an NME journalist, Steve Lamacq, occurred in which Lamacq questioned the seriousness of the band. Stephen Paul Lamacq(born 16 October 1964), sometimes known by his nickname Lammo(given to him by John Peel), is an English disc jockey, currently working with the BBCradio station BBC Radio 6 Music.
